KLS Series Vertical Centrifugal Water Pump
Description
The KLS vertical pipeline centrifugal pump is a combination design
of excellent hydraulic models. It is suitable for hot water,
high temperature, and corrosive chemical pumps using different
materials. It has the advantages of high efficiency, energy
conservation, low noise, and reliable performance.
Characteristics
- The pump is a vertical structure with the same inlet and outlet
diameters, and is located on the same centerline. It can be
installed in the pipeline like a valve.
- The impeller is directly installed on the extended shaft of the
motor, with a short axial size, compact and beautiful structure,
small footprint, low building investment, and can be used outdoors
with a protective cover.
- The reasonable configuration of pump and motor bearings can
effectively balance the radial and axial loads generated by pump
operation, thereby ensuring smooth operation of the pump, low
vibration, and low noise.
- The shaft seal adopts mechanical seal or a combination of
mechanical seals, using imported titanium alloy sealing rings,
medium high temperature resistant mechanical seals, and hard alloy
materials, wear-resistant seals, which can effectively extend the
service life.
- Easy installation and maintenance, without the need to dismantle
the pipeline and road system. As long as the pump coupling seat nut
is removed, all rotor components can be extracted.
- The vertical and horizontal installation of pumps can be adopted
according to the requirements of pipeline layout, and the series
and parallel operation of pumps can be adopted according to the
requirements of flow rate and head.
Application
KLS type vertical pipeline centrifugal pump is used for conveying
clean water and other liquids with physical and chemical properties
similar to clean water. It is suitable for industrial and urban
water supply and drainage, cold and warm water circulation
pressurization and equipment matching, with a operating temperature
of T<80 ℃.
KLS vertical pipeline chemical pump is used for conveying
liquids that do not contain solid particles, are corrosive, and
have a viscosity similar to water. It is suitable for departments
such as petroleum, chemical, power, papermaking, food and
pharmaceutical, and synthetic fibers, with operating temperatures
ranging from -20 ℃ to+120 ℃.
